Output 8ac05da84d8f9ac87c3638e66d91711f42f30cd4e77bf156922954bbe23cf9ec:20

value
617980000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 979381ac046e92a657ed1e56583f9ecda52a35eb OP_EQUALVERIFY OP_CHECKSIG
address
1EpTjuC5YPuJwFYUoVrFbWdz6zP459qG1F
transaction
8ac05da84d8f9ac87c3638e66d91711f42f30cd4e77bf156922954bbe23cf9ec
spent
true